6 reasons why Squarespace is the best website platform for your creative business

With so many website platforms and builders available out there, it may be quite overwhelming to choose one for your creative business. And if you have ADHD like me, the chances are that this overwhelm prevents you from taking action and finally creating a new (or upgrading already existing) online home for your brand.

After switching from WordPress to Squarespace and using it for my own and for my clients’ websites for almost 2 years now, I’m confident that it is indeed the best platform for services/portfolio websites, and I praise it using every chance I get. Here are the reasons why:

1// It’s design-forward and customisable

While the following reasons are no less important, we want our websites to be good-looking and reflect our unique style and vibe.

Squarespace is a beautiful design-forward platform, offering you an incredible degree of customisation and creativity to build your dream website, even without custom coding (and even more so with it!). With the Fluid Engine, its drag-and-drop website editor, it's easy to create a stunning site that is optimized for both desktop and mobile devices and stands out from the crowd. Whether you're an interior design studio owner, a creative professional, or an artist looking to make a statement, Squarespace has the resources to help you bring your vision to life.

2// It’s user-friendly

With its minimal user interface, Squarespace makes it easy to maintain your website, even if you have no tech experience. I don’t offer website maintenance services because I don’t need to - provided with customised video tutorials, my clients can manage their entire website from one dashboard, making it easy to keep it up to date and publish fresh blog posts themselves.

3// It's secure and reliable

Squarespace is built on a secure and reliable platform that is backed by a team of experts. You can rest assured that your website will be safe and secure and that it will remain up and running with minimal downtime. No need to pay any additional monthly fees for security plugins or stress about regularly updating the website’s backend - Squarespace runs all the updates in-house. Besides, its support team is always on stand-by to help you with any technical issues.

4// It’s a feature-rich, all-in-one platform

Squarespace provides an extensive range of features and tools that will help you make your website your most valuable employee. You can run all your bookings, appointment scheduling and invoicing through the platform, and even host a membership site or a course if needed. You can also add multilingual functionality, create multiple blogs and custom forms, upload or embed videos, and integrate other services such as Google Analytics, your favourite email marketing provider and payment processor. And I love how user-friendly, simple and effective its SEO (Search Engine Optimization) functionality is!

5// It has built-in e-commerce capabilities

I will compare Squarespace and Shopify platforms in an upcoming post but in short, depending on your e-commerce needs, Squarespace may well be enough for your business. It has great built-in e-commerce capabilities for selling your services, physical products and digital downloads.

6// It’s scalable & flexible

Lastly, Squarespace meets you where you are at your business right now. Just starting out with a minimal budget? Buy a premium template and DIY. Looking to grow, scale or pivot your biz? Hire a web designer & developer to craft you a custom website. Not sure if you’re ready to sell your creations online? Start with a simple portfolio website and add e-commerce later! Your website isn’t set in stone, it is a living and evolving tool that makes your business memorable and successful, at your own pace.

In conclusion, with its range of powerful features & capabilities, Squarespace helps you create and easily manage a professional-looking website that will make you stand out from the competition, impress your clients & customers and grow your online presence.
